Although I mainly Watch Dubs, I also watch Fansubs. Lately I've been watching more fansubs like Naruto and Detective Conan. I have watched the dubs for both of these series and they are ok, but once you watch the fansubs these Dubs fall short...
I liked Case Closed until I found out they changed the names of most of the characters, the places, and they changed alot of the Japanese character based mysteries. On Naruto I wanted to watch more and fansubs were the only way to go (this was also true for Conan). In this series you lose alot without the subs, from the jutsus to the overall theme and mood of the show. I'm not saying these dubs are bad, but I'd never go back to them...
